Dropping or Withdrawing from Courses - Temple University

https://bulletin.temple.edu/undergraduate/academic-policies/withdrawal-policies/

Dropping or withdrawing from one or more courses may impact eligibility for financial aid, including work study, loans, grants, scholarships and third-party payments, as well as visa eligibility in current and future semesters. Dropping or withdrawing may also impact student status in programs that require continuous enrollment.

Xiang (Robert) Li - School of Sport, Tourism and Hospitality Management

https://sthm.temple.edu/directory/xiang-robert-li/

Dr. Xiang (Robert) Li is a professor and Washburn Senior Research Fellow in the Department of Tourism and Hospitality Management, Temple University. He is also Director of Temple’s U.S.-Asia Center for Tourism and Hospitality Research. Temple Made | Temple Now

https://news.temple.edu/related-stories/temple-made

The first signs of the university's new Temple Made branding campaign popped up on Main Campus last week as students moved in. The effort is designed to promote the impact Temple has on its students, its city and the nation, through the placement of banners, billboards and other advertising on campus, on television, online and throughout the region.

Multidisciplinary Studies in Sport, Tourism, Hospitality and Event ...

https://bulletin.temple.edu/undergraduate/tourism-hospitality-management/multidisciplinary-studies-sport-tourism-hospitality-event-management-bs/

Overview The Bachelor of Science in Multidisciplinary Studies in Sport, Tourism, Hospitality and Event Management offers transfer students with 40 or more transferred credits the opportunity to pursue coursework in the fields of sport, tourism, hospitality and event management with a flexible pathway that takes into consideration their past coursework and existing work in the fields.
